BU is better for all around academics. But Emerson’s VMA program is really strong. I think regardless of where you go to college you have to do some work to find your niche in the social scene. I wouldn’t worry so much about the ‘type’ of student because there isn’t just one. To me the bigger difference is a relatively small school vs. a relatively large one - some distinct advantages and disadvantages to each.

One other advantage to Emerson is you’re actually in downtown Boston and it’s easier to explore the city without relying on the Green Line. If that’s something you’re interested in doing.
